What is a Secondment Agreement?
A Secondment Agreement lets one company temporarily transfer an employee to work at another organization while keeping their original employment relationship intact. In Pakistan, these agreements help businesses share expertise and skills across different sectors, from tech firms to manufacturing units, without creating new employment contracts.
The agreement spells out key details like work duties, payment arrangements, and which company handles benefits and insurance. It protects everyone's interests by clarifying reporting lines, confidentiality rules, and how Pakistani labor laws apply during the secondment period. Local companies often use these arrangements for special projects, to fill skill gaps, or to strengthen business partnerships.
When should you use a Secondment Agreement?
Use a Secondment Agreement when your organization needs to temporarily send employees to work at another company or receive workers from a partner business. This arrangement works perfectly for specialized projects in Pakistan's growing tech sector, when sharing expertise with multinational corporations, or during joint ventures where specific skills are needed.
The timing is crucial when launching new initiatives that need external talent, establishing cross-border operations, or helping employees gain experience at partner organizations. Pakistani companies often implement these agreements during business expansions, technology transfers, or when providing specialized training programs. Having clear terms from the start prevents disputes about responsibilities, costs, and employment rights.
What are the different types of Secondment Agreement?
- Cross-Border Secondments: Used when Pakistani companies send employees to international partners, requiring special visa provisions and dual-jurisdiction compliance
- Intra-Group Transfers: Common among corporate groups for moving staff between subsidiaries while maintaining primary employment benefits
- Project-Based Secondments: Short-term arrangements focused on specific initiatives, often used in IT and construction sectors
- Development Secondments: Structured for skill transfer and training purposes, popular in manufacturing and technical industries
- Public-Private Partnerships: Specialized agreements for temporary transfers between government bodies and private sector organizations

How do you write a Secondment Agreement?
- Employee Details: Gather complete information about the seconded employee's current role, salary, and benefits package
- Duration Planning: Define exact start and end dates, including any extension options or early termination conditions
- Role Definition: Document new responsibilities, reporting lines, and performance expectations at the host company
- Cost Allocation: Clarify how salary, benefits, and expenses will be shared between home and host organizations
- Compliance Check: Review Pakistani labor laws, tax implications, and visa requirements for international secondments
- Documentation: Collect necessary permits, certificates, and insurance details before finalizing the agreement
What should be included in a Secondment Agreement?
- Party Details: Full legal names and addresses of home company, host company, and seconded employee
- Term and Duration: Clear start date, end date, and any extension or early termination provisions
- Duties and Location: Specific work responsibilities, reporting structure, and place of work
- Compensation Structure: Salary arrangements, benefits continuation, and expense allocation between parties
- Confidentiality Terms: Protection of trade secrets and intellectual property for both organizations
- Governing Law: Clear statement of Pakistani law application and dispute resolution mechanisms
- Return Provisions: Conditions for employee's return to original position after secondment ends
What's the difference between a Secondment Agreement and an Agency Agreement?
A Secondment Agreement differs significantly from an Agency Agreement, though both involve one party working for another. The key distinctions lie in employment status, control, and legal obligations under Pakistani law.
- Employment Relationship: Secondment maintains the original employment contract while temporarily placing the employee with another organization. Agency agreements create a principal-agent relationship without employment ties
- Duration and Purpose: Secondments are typically time-bound arrangements for specific projects or skill transfers. Agency relationships can be ongoing and focus on representation or business development
- Benefits and Liability: Seconded employees retain their original benefits and employment protections. Agents are independent contractors responsible for their own benefits and business expenses
- Control Structure: In secondments, both organizations share oversight of the employee. In agency relationships, the agent operates more independently within agreed parameters
